[previous page]


以下をダウンロードして、すべてのファイルをコンパイル後にDelaunayを実行してください。

Delaunay.java MainPanel.java DrawPanel.java

課題は一つの方法を選んでドロネー三角形分割(Dalaunay Trianglation)を作成することです。
ソースファイルの提出は、変更がなければ、DrawPanel.java のみで結構です。
DrawPanel.java の

・paintInVoronoi (ボロノイ図から)
・paintInIncremental (逐次添加法)
・paintInFlip(不当な辺フリップ法)

の選んだ方法の中にプログラムを書き入れてください。

デフォルトでは一点目と二点目を結ぶ線を描く関数になっています。 線を描く方法の参考にしてください。


ボロノイ図からの作成の実行例:





Last updated: 2004/10/01